Renan Santos rejects the Electoral Fund and wants to finance a campaign with a crowdfunding
The coordination of Renan Santos' (Mission) campaign for the Presidency of the Republic chose not to use the value of the Electoral Fund allocated to the party, based only on values from donors and so-called online "fundraisers".
To CNN, Amanda Vettorazzo - São Paulo councilor and campaign coordinator - stated that the R$ 3 million distributed by order of the TSE (Superior Electoral Court) will be used by the other Mission for Brazil candidacies, with the aim of electing the minimum number of federal deputies to overcome the barrier clause and position the party with more relevance on the national scene.
Unlike the Party Fund, intended for acronyms to cover operational expenses, the Electoral Fund - which in 2026 approached R$5 billion - serves to finance candidates' campaigns in the way that the party leadership defines.
"We are not going to use the R$3 million fund, which goes to other candidacies. We are basically going to use money from donations and crowdfunding, which currently amounts to around R$1 million, which is definitely lower than that of other candidates", said Amanda.
The distribution released by the TSE considers the number of deputies and senators elected by each party in the 2022 elections.
With the largest group in the Chamber elected in the last election, the PL (Liberal Party) - Flávio Bolsonaro's party - will receive R$881.7 million. The second largest amount, R$ 615.4 million, will be directed to the PT (Workers' Party) - party of current president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va.
The Missão party, having only been approved by the court at the end of 2025, will receive the minimum amount of R$ 3,307,679.85.
When asked if there would be a possibility for the party to associate with other parties to acquire more TV time during the campaign and a larger share of the Electoral Fund, Amanda stated that "it must be very difficult".
"We will certainly have candidates in all states. I think it's a very difficult coalition. We want someone who is committed to our ideals, to the virtues of the Yellow Book. We don't want to submit to someone with another project", added the councilor.
Regarding Renan Santos' travel schedule, she assured that the presidential candidate will visit all Brazilian regions by the end of July, a few days before the official campaign begins: "A real campaign is like this, going to the most distant places and showing proposals. It's easy to talk in an air-conditioned room."
Master Case
Regarding the developments in the fraud investigation involving Banco Master, Renan's campaign says that the issue is not seen with "bad eyes", see the wear and tear that new revelations have caused to Lula and Flávio's campaigns.
The most recent chapter concerns the departure of Senator Jaques Wagner (PT-BA) - Lula's long-time political companion - from the position of government leader in the Senate, after a PF (Federal Police) operation looked into the senator's connections with Augusto Lima, Daniel Vorcaro's partner.
The impact of the investigation into an exponent of Lulism in Bahia will still be measured by research, but, for the Missão party campaign, it is another chapter that "validates the truth about the integrity of the candidates".
"This news only proves that we were right. The MBL, together with Renan, mobilized the first demonstration in SP against ministers of the Supreme Court and about the Banco Master case, when no one was talking about it. These stories show that both Lula's left and Flávio's false right are involved in things that we consider wrong", said Amanda Vettorazzo.
